Tity of <br /> <br />River <br /> <br />MEMORANDUM <br /> <br />Item #4. <br /> <br />TO: <br /> <br />FROM: <br /> <br />DATE: <br /> <br />SUBJECT: <br /> <br />Mayor & City Council <br /> <br />Pat Klaers, City Administrator <br /> <br />July 24, 2000 <br /> <br />Financial Consultant Presentation by Springsted, Inc. <br /> <br />Two weeks ago, Ehlers and Associates, Inc., made a presentation to the City <br />Council regarding the experience and expertise at this firm. <br /> <br />At this meeting, Springsted, Inc., will make a presentation to the City <br />Council regarding its experience and expertise. It is anticipated that Dave <br />MacGillivray, Allan Erickson, and Kathy Aho from Springsted, Inc., will be in <br />attendance for this presentation. The city has had a long ongoing relationship <br />with Springsted as its bond consultant. <br /> <br />The citfs financial needs have changed over the years, and currently staff <br />sees a need for financial services beyond bonding. In general, the city needs <br />to develop a financial strategic plan and help from the consultants in its <br />development and implementation. To a large extent, the implementation <br />relates to working with the City Council in establishing priorities in <br />balancing the available financial resources against needed projects and <br />programs. The decisions by the City Council on priorities needs to relate both <br />to the day to day operating budget and to the long term capital improvement <br />program. The capital needs, such as buildings or street programs, are very <br />visible and somewhat easy to identify. On the other hand, operating budget <br />issues are sometimes more difficult to identify and we need to make sure the <br />appropriate priority decisions are made regarding revenues (i.e. mainly <br />taxes) and expenditures (i.e. mainly personnel and equipment). <br /> <br />Attached for your review is some material prepared by and about Springsted <br />Inc. <br /> <br />13065 Orono Parkway · P.O.
